Features of your vehicle

Warning and indicator lights

The warning light and indicator light
indicate a situation where the driver
should be careful and whether the vari-
ous functions are activated.
Warning lights
The warning light indicates situations
that require the driver to pay attention.
NOTICE
Warning lights
Make sure that all warning lights are
OFF after starting the engine. If any light
is still ON, this indicates a situation that
needs attention.
Air bag warning light
This warning light appears:
僅 Once you set the ENGINE START/
STOP button to the ON position.
- It appears for approximately 3 ~ 6
seconds and then goes off.
僅 When there is a malfunction with the
SRS.
In this case, have the vehicle
inspected by an authorized Kia dealer.
Seat belt warning light
This warning light informs the
driver that the seat belt is not fas-
tened.
* For more details, refer to "Seat belts" on
page 4-22.

Parking brake & brake fluid
warning light
This warning light appears:
僅 Once you set the ENGINE START/
STOP button to the ON position.
- It illuminates for approximately 3
seconds
- It remains on if the parking brake is
applied.
僅 When the parking brake is applied.
僅 When the brake fluid level in the res-
ervoir is low.
- If the warning light appears with
the parking brake released, it indi-
cates the brake fluid level in reser-
voir is low.
If the brake fluid level in the res-
ervoir is low:
1. Drive carefully to the nearest safe
location and stop your vehicle.
2. With the engine stopped, check the
brake fluid level immediately and add
fluid as required (For more details,
refer to "Brake fluid" on page 8-24).
Then check all brake components for
fluid leaks. If any leak on the brake
system is still found, the warning light
remains on, or the brakes do not
operate properly, do not drive the
vehicle.
In this case, have your vehicle towed
to an authorized Kia dealer and
inspected.
